Paula and I are prep\u00adping to host a bunch of Stan\u00adford stu\u00addents who could\u00adn\u2019t get home for the hol\u00adi\u00addays.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">Thanks\u00adgiv\u00ading is not a Chris\u00adt\u00adian hol\u00adi\u00adday in the same way that Christ\u00admas is, but it is a hol\u00adi\u00adday that I am always delight\u00aded to cel\u00ade\u00adbrate because grat\u00adi\u00adtude is one of the most impor\u00adtant Chris\u00adt\u00adian virtues. The phras\u00ades \u201cgive\/given\/giving\/gave thanks\u201d occur 28 times in the NIV trans\u00adla\u00adtion of the New Tes\u00adta\u00adment. <strong>Half of those times it is Jesus Him\u00adself giv\u00ading thanks, so to give thanks is Christ\u00adlike.<\/strong><sup data-fn=\"2a066606-8425-47d1-b4ca-4ac1cd7d0f6d\" class=\"fn\"><a href=\"#2a066606-8425-47d1-b4ca-4ac1cd7d0f6d\" id=\"2a066606-8425-47d1-b4ca-4ac1cd7d0f6d-link\">1<\/a><\/sup><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p class=\"wp-block-paragraph\">So be grate\u00adful this week and always! May grat\u00adi\u00adtude fill your heart and ani\u00admate your mouth.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<hr class=\"wp-block-separator has-alpha-channel-opacity\">\n\n\n<ol class=\"wp-block-footnotes\"><li id=\"2a066606-8425-47d1-b4ca-4ac1cd7d0f6d\">Here are the four\u00adteen times (scat\u00adtered across ten pas\u00adsages) the phras\u00ades \u201cgiven\/gave thanks\u201d are used in ref\u00ader\u00adence to Jesus. Inter\u00adest\u00ading\u00adly, they are all relat\u00aded to food.<br>* Matthew 14:19 \u2014 And he direct\u00aded the peo\u00adple to sit down on the grass. Tak\u00ading the five loaves and the two fish and look\u00ading up to heav\u00aden, he <strong>gave<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ong> and broke the loaves. Then he gave them to the dis\u00adci\u00adples, and the dis\u00adci\u00adples gave them to the peo\u00adple.<br>* Matthew 15:36 \u2014 Then he took the sev\u00aden loaves and the fish, and when he had <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>, he broke them and gave them to the dis\u00adci\u00adples, and they in turn to the peo\u00adple.<br>* Matthew 26:26\u201327 \u2014 While they were eat\u00ading, Jesus took bread, and when he had <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>, he broke it and gave it to his dis\u00adci\u00adples, say\u00ading, \u201cTake and eat; this is my body.\u201d Then he took a cup, and when he had <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>, he gave it to them, say\u00ading, \u201cDrink from it, all of you.\u201d<br>* Mark 6:41 \u2014 Tak\u00ading the five loaves and the two fish and look\u00ading up to heav\u00aden, he <strong>gave<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ong> and broke the loaves. Then he gave them to his dis\u00adci\u00adples to dis\u00adtrib\u00adute to the peo\u00adple. He also divid\u00aded the two fish among them all.<br>* Mark 8:6\u20137 \u2014 He told the crowd to sit down on the ground. When he had tak\u00aden the sev\u00aden loaves and <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>, he broke them and gave them to his dis\u00adci\u00adples to dis\u00adtrib\u00adute to the peo\u00adple, and they did so. They had a few small fish as well; he <strong>gave<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ong> for them also and told the dis\u00adci\u00adples to dis\u00adtrib\u00adute them.<br>* Mark 14:22\u201323 <a href=\"https:\/\/www.biblegateway.com\/passage\/?search=Mark%2014%3A22&amp;version=NIV\"><\/a> \u2014 While they were eat\u00ading, Jesus took bread, and when he had <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>, he broke it and gave it to his dis\u00adci\u00adples, say\u00ading, \u201cTake it; this is my body.\u201d Then he took a cup, and when he had <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>, he gave it to them, and they all drank from it.<br>* Luke 9:16 \u2014 Tak\u00ading the five loaves and the two fish and look\u00ading up to heav\u00aden, he <strong>gave<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ong> and broke them. Then he gave them to the dis\u00adci\u00adples to dis\u00adtrib\u00adute to the peo\u00adple.<br>* Luke 22:17, 19 \u2014 After tak\u00ading the cup, he <strong>gave<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ong> and said, \u201cTake this and divide it among you.\u2026 And he took bread, <strong>gave thanks<\/strong> and broke it, and gave it to them, say\u00ading, \u201cThis is my body giv\u00aden for you; do this in remem\u00adbrance of me.\u201d<br>* Luke 24:30 \u2014 When he was at the table with them, he took bread, <strong>gave thanks<\/strong>, broke it and began to give it to them.<br>* John 6:23 \u2014 Then some boats from Tiberias land\u00aded near the place where the peo\u00adple had eat\u00aden the bread after the Lord had <strong>giv\u00aden<\/strong> <strong>thanks<\/strong>. <a href=\"#2a066606-8425-47d1-b4ca-4ac1cd7d0f6d-link\" aria-label=\"Jump to footnote reference 1\">\u21a9\ufe0e<\/a><\/li><\/ol>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>I hope you\u2019re on track for a won\u00adder\u00adful Thanks\u00adgiv\u00ading!
